Those feeling little or no movements, do you have an anterior placenta? It can make a massive difference. I had one last time but have a posterior one this time and I can really notice the difference in movements.

I have an anterior placenta, same as with my previous 3 dc and I think it definitely makes a difference, I have always felt movements relatively late on compared to friends etc. So this time even though am expecting twins I suppose my placenta is even bigger as they are sharing it so I am only feeling light movements occasionally. Looking forward to feeling them more regularly and picking up on their rhythm!
